Real-time dynamics of correlated many-body systems (DYNCORSYS)

Date du début: 1 févr. 2012, Date de fin: 31 janv. 2017,

"Strongly correlated materials exhibit some of the most remarkable phenonomena found in condensed matter systems. They typically involve many active degrees of freedom (spin, charge, orbital), which leads to numerous competing states and complicated phase diagrams. Simulators and Interfaces with Quantum Systems (SIQS)

Date du début: 1 mai 2013, Date de fin: 30 avr. 2016,
